Hays are seeking an ambitious and commercially astute Senior Business Manager / Business Director to specialise in the placement of senior interim finance professionals across Bristol and Bath, delivering assignments typically valued at £600+ per day. This is a highly consultative role, partnering with CFOs, Finance Directors and Executive Leadership Teams to provide exceptional interim talent during periods of transformation, growth, restructuring and business change.

Key skills and attributes:

  • Proven ability to develop and manage senior stakeholder relationships
  • Strong business development and client engagement skills
  • Commercially aware with a strategic, consultative approach
  • Excellent negotiation and influencing capabilities
  • Credible communicator, confident operating at executive level
  • Resilient, self-motivated and focused on delivering exceptional results
